How search engine works??


The first basic truth you need to know to learn SEO is that search engines are

not humans.Unlike humans, search engines are text-driven. Although technology advances rapidly, search engines are far from intelligent creatures that can feel the beauty of a cool design or enjoy the sounds and movement in movies. First, search engines crawl the Web to see what is there. This task is performed by a piece of software, called a crawler or a spider (or Googlebot, as is the case with Google. After a page is crawled, the next step is to index its content. The indexed page is stored in a giant database, from where it can later be retrieved. Essentially, the process of indexing is identifying the words and expressions that best describe the page and assigning the page to particular keywords. When a search request comes, he search engine processes it i.e. it compares the search string in the search request with the indexed pages in the database. The last activity is retrieving the results. Basically, it is nothing more than simply displaying them in the browser.

Social media optimization


Social media optimization (SMO) refers to the use of a number of social media platforms like facebook,twitter etc The goal is to generate traffic and awareness for a website.

social media optimization refers to optimizing a website and its content in terms of sharing across social media and networking sites.it means that your website should be designed in such a way that its content can be liked or shared easily so that when a user visits your website, he/she can like or share its content. search engines can use such votes accordingly to properly rank websites in search engine results pages. SMO not only INCREASES website traffic , but a site's rankings can also be increased.

Social media marketing


It is the marketing style of gaining attention or website traffic through social

media sites like facebook and twitter. The information about website, product or any campaign spreads from one user to another through social media and not through the company or organization directly.

DATA EVALUATION
evaluation is the process by which collections of data are assessed with respect to reliability, completeness, and consistency. Evaluation is inherently a theoretically informed approach,structured interpretation.So evaluation can be formative, summative. Evaluation is a systematic determination of a subject's merit,significance, using criteria governed by a set of standards. It can assist an organization to assess any aim,help in decision-making.

METHODS OF EVOLUTION
1. QUANTITATIVE METHODS: It consist of counts or frequencies, rates or percentages,This data can yield representative and generalized information.eg Surveys, Questionnaires,Performance tests. 2. QUALITATIVE METHODS: Qualitative data collection methods result in descriptions of problems, behaviours or events.eg Focus groups , Participant observations.

Process of Data Analysis


Data Cleaning

Data cleaning is an important procedure during which the data are inspected, and erroneous data areif necessary, preferable, and possiblecorrected. Quality of data Data quality can be assessed in several ways, using different types of analyses: frequency counts, descriptive statistics (mean, standard deviation, median).. etc. Quality of measurements The quality of the measurement instruments should only be checked during the initial data analysis phase when this is not the focus or research question of the study. Initial transformations Square root transformation (if the distribution differs moderately from normal) Log-transformation (if the distribution differs substantially from normal) Inverse transformation (if the distribution differs severely from normal)

Error Correction Realization


Error correction may generally be realized in two different ways:
Automatic repeat request (ARQ): This is an error control technique whereby an error

detection scheme is combined with requests for retransmission of erroneous data.


Forward error correction (FEC): The sender encodes the data using an error-correcting

code (ECC) prior to transmission. The additional information (redundancy ) added by


the code is used by the receiver to recover the original data.
Hybrid automatic repeat-request (HARQ): ARQ and FEC may be combined, such

that minor errors are corrected without retransmission, and major errors are corrected via a request for retransmission.
